GHSA-6JVX-8CH9-J2JR

GHSA-6JVX-8CH9-J2JR is a high-severity insecure deserialization vulnerability in laravel/framework (composer), affecting versions >= 5.5.0, < 5.6.30. It is fixed in 5.6.30.

Summary

Laravel Cookie serialization vulnerability

Laravel 5.6.30 is a security release of Laravel and is recommended as an immediate upgrade for all users. Laravel 5.6.30 also contains a breaking change to cookie encryption and serialization logic. Refer to laravel advisory for more details and read the notes carefully when upgrading your application.

Impact

Untrusted serialized data is processed by a deserializer that can instantiate arbitrary objects or execute code as a side effect. Typical impact: arbitrary code execution or logic abuse.

Affected versions

laravel/framework (>= 5.5.0, < 5.6.30)

Security releases

laravel/framework → 5.6.30 (composer)
